How to survive the flight to Wharton?
Wherever you’re jetting in from, flying can be an enjoyable experience if you’re well prepared. Check out these handy travel tips that will get your Wharton holiday started on the right note.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• First, put in your passport, official ID, bank cards and vital medications. Next, you’ll need some in-flight entertainment to while away the hours. A juicy novel and a laptop crammed with your favourite shows are some fantastic options. If you hope to take a quick nap, a neck pillow and a pair of noise-cancelling headphones will also be useful. Finally, leave space for a toothbrush and some deodorant so you’ll arrive looking and feeling fresh.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Leave all your full-sized bottles of shampoo and hairspray in your checked luggage. Any gels or liquids in your carry-on bag lar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ated by authorities. Sharp or pointed objects, like your beloved pocket knife, and products which are explosive or flammable, such as aerosol cans, spray paint and fireworks, are also prohibited.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Your goal here is to make yourself as comfortable as you can. Layer up in natural fibers and remember to bring a cardigan in case it gets cool. Pick well-fitting, flat shoes as your feet may swell a little during the flight. Leave the high heels and chunky boots in your main luggage.
  • Most travellers have heard about DVT (deep vein thrombosis), a blood clot condition caused by long periods of inactivity. There are numerous ways to lessen your risk. Don a pair of compression socks or tights, drink lots of water often and keep your legs and feet moving. Do a lap or two of the cabin or try out some exercises in your seat.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Wharton?
As savvy travellers know, the secret is to be prepared before you reach airport security. That way, you’ll be stepping onto that plane to Wharton in the blink of an eye. Follow these tips and get your trip off to a fantastic start:

  • Security personnel first need to make sure that you have a valid passport and boarding pass before you can proceed any further. Have them within easy reach, ready for inspection.
  • After that, both you and your hand luggage must be X-rayed. To speed things up, remove anything that might set the alarms off. Items such as your coat, belt and headphones will be required to go through the machine.
  • For just a few minutes, you’ll have to unplug from the digital world. Your phone, tablet and any other electronics must also go through the scanner.
  • Remove all liquids and gels from your hand luggage. They usually need to be sent through the X-ray separately. Each item should be in a container no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) and everything must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-lock bag.
  • Lightweight sneakers are a great footwear choice as you’re less likely to have to remove them when going through security. Boots and other bulky shoes are often subjected to extra screening.
  • Airlines will not allow any pocket knives or other sharp items to come on board with you. If you need to bring these kinds of items, pack them safely in your checked baggage.
